class LTI_RepInfo extends ReplicationInfo;
const CAPACITY = 64; // max: 128
const Trader = class'Trader';
const LocalMessage = class'LTI_LocalMessage';
struct ReplicationStruct
{
var int Size;
var int Transfered;
var class<KFWeaponDefinition> Items[CAPACITY];
var int Length;
};
var public bool PendingSync;
var private LTI LTI;
var private E_LogLevel LogLevel;
var private GameReplicationInfo GRI;
var private KFPlayerController KFPC;
var private KFGFxWidget_PartyInGame PartyInGameWidget;
var private GFxObject Notification;
var private String NotificationHeaderText;
var private String NotificationLeftText;
var private String NotificationRightText;
var private int NotificationPercent;
var private int WaitingGRI;
var private int WaitingGRIThreshold;
var private int WaitingGRILimit;
var private ReplicationStruct RepData;
var private Array<class<KFWeaponDefinition> > RepArray;
replication
{
if (bNetInitial && Role == ROLE_Authority)
LogLevel;
}
public simulated function bool SafeDestroy()
{
`Log_Trace();
return (bPendingDelete || bDeleteMe || Destroy());
}
public function PrepareSync(LTI _LTI, E_LogLevel _LogLevel)
{
`Log_Trace();
LTI = _LTI;
LogLevel = _LogLevel;
}
public function Replicate(const out Array<class<KFWeaponDefinition> > WeapDefs)
{
`Log_Trace();
RepArray = WeapDefs;
RepData.Size = RepArray.Length;
if (WorldInfo.NetMode == NM_StandAlone)
{
Progress(RepArray.Length, RepArray.Length);
return;
}
Sync();
}
private reliable server function Sync()
{
local int LocalIndex;
local int GlobalIndex;
`Log_Trace();
LocalIndex = 0;
GlobalIndex = RepData.Transfered;
while (LocalIndex < CAPACITY && GlobalIndex < RepData.Size)
{
RepData.Items[LocalIndex++] = RepArray[GlobalIndex++];
}
if (RepData.Transfered == GlobalIndex) return; // Finished
RepData.Transfered = GlobalIndex;
RepData.Length = LocalIndex;
Send(RepData);
Progress(RepData.Transfered, RepData.Size);
}
private reliable client function Send(ReplicationStruct RD)
{
local int LocalIndex;
`Log_Trace();
for (LocalIndex = 0; LocalIndex < RD.Length; LocalIndex++)
{
RepArray.AddItem(RD.Items[LocalIndex]);
}
Progress(RD.Transfered, RD.Size);
Sync();
}
private simulated function Progress(int Value, int Size)
{
`Log_Trace();
`Log_Debug("Replicated:" @ Value @ "/" @ Size);
if (ROLE < ROLE_Authority)
{
NotifyProgress(Value, Size);
if (Value >= Size) Finished();
}
}
private simulated function Finished()
{
local KFGameReplicationInfo KFGRI;
`Log_Trace();
if (GetGRI(WaitingGRI > WaitingGRIThreshold) == None && WaitingGRI++ < WaitingGRILimit)
{
`Log_Debug("Finished: Waiting GRI" @ WaitingGRI);
NotifyWaitingGRI();
SetTimer(1.0f, false, nameof(Finished));
return;
}
KFGRI = KFGameReplicationInfo(GRI);
if (KFGRI != None)
{
`Log_Debug("Finished: Trader.static.OverwriteTraderItems");
Trader.static.OverwriteTraderItems(KFGRI, RepArray, LogLevel);
`Log_Info("Trader items successfully synchronized!");
}
else
{
`Log_Error("Incompatible Game Replication info:" @ String(GRI));
if (GRI == None)
{
NotifyNoneGRI();
}
else
{
NotifyIncompatibleGRI();
}
}
ShowReadyButton();
ClientCleanup();
}
